Welcome to the Children’s Complementary Therapy Network (CCTN).

CCTN is based in the UK and helps to support the use of complementary therapies for children by providing a platform for training, education and clinical practice. LEARN more about the CCTN.

Membership of the CCTN is open to any professionals interested in the use of complementary therapies for children. It is free to join the CCTN. Existing members include complementary therapists, doctors, nurses, physiotherapists, occupational therapists, teachers, researchers and service developers.

The CCTN is supported by Freshwinds charity, Birmingham UK.

3rd CHILDREN’S COMPLEMENTARY
THERAPY NETWORK CONFERENCE

The 3rd CCTN conference was successfully held on Saturday 17th May at the Birmingham Children’s Hospital.

This was a rare opportunity for medical professionals (e.g. doctors, nurses, physiotherapists, etc) and complementary therapists to learn and share knowledge and experience in the conventional and complementary therapy management of children with asthma, eczema and cerebral palsy.
